The Rise of IEI: A New Phase in Financial Infrastructure Competition
The landscape of financial infrastructure is rapidly being reshaped. As recently reported by Yahoo Finance, IEI is gaining market attention by demonstrating advantages over FIGB in terms of cost reduction and scalability. This represents not merely a competitive dynamic between two companies, but a significant shift that could contribute to increased efficiency and accessibility within the financial system. IEI’s emergence is expected to challenge FIGB’s existing monopolistic position, potentially catalyzing innovation in financial services in the long term.
In-Depth Analysis of the IEI vs. FIGB Competitive Landscape
The fact that IEI offers lower costs and higher scalability than FIGB can be interpreted as a signal of intensifying competition in the financial infrastructure market. While FIGB has long provided core infrastructure for transactions and data exchange between financial institutions, its high cost structure and limited scalability have been consistently criticized. IEI is capitalizing on these weaknesses of FIGB, leveraging cloud-based technologies and automated processes to reduce costs and secure scalability capable of accommodating more financial institutions and users. This competitive dynamic is likely to ultimately lead to lower fees and better services for financial consumers.
